Know The Room: Dating Internationally With Respect

Start by clarifying your intent for yourself so you can communicate it clearly. Are you looking to learn about another culture, practice a language, build a long-term relationship, or meet people for casual connection? Honest, simple statements about your goals help avoid mismatched expectations.

Avoid assumptions. Treat cultural background as useful context, not a personality blueprint. Don’t assume someone’s values, family situation, or life plans based on where they’re from. If something matters to you—religion, relocation, language ability—ask about it kindly rather than inferring it.

Show genuine curiosity, not interrogation. Ask open, respectful questions about someone’s experiences, traditions, and daily life, and listen more than you speak. Share your own perspective too; two-way exchange builds trust and keeps the conversation balanced.

Be clear about logistics early. Time zone differences, travel willingness, visa or residency questions, and language preferences are practical realities in international dating. Bring them up when the relationship starts to feel real so you can both make informed decisions.

Use respectful language and tone. Avoid exoticizing words or joking about stereotypes. Compliments are welcome when they’re sincere and specific—comment on a person’s interests, accomplishments, or how they make you feel rather than just on perceived cultural traits.

Respect boundaries and safety. People may be cautious about sharing personal details or moving quickly—honor that. Verify identities gently if you plan to meet in person, and consider video chats before travel. If dating across borders, discuss safety plans and timelines openly.

See the person, not the category. A label like “international” can help explain context, but it doesn’t define someone’s values, humor, or goals. Treat the category as one piece of information among many, and let the relationship develop from curiosity, clarity, and mutual respect.

Dating Confidence Reset

Start by clarifying what you want from Mingle2 this week. Are you looking to meet new people casually, practice conversation skills, or explore a potential long-term connection? Writing a short, honest goal (one sentence) keeps you steady and helps you say yes or no more quickly when conversations start.

Set Realistic Expectations

Online dating is a process, not a single event. Expect some dead-ends and mismatches without taking them personally. Treat each chat as data: it tells you what you like and what you don’t. That mindset reduces pressure and helps you stay curious instead of discouraged.

Pace Conversations With Purpose

  • Start slow: exchange a few messages to gauge tone and interests before moving to phone or video.
  • Use short check-ins to keep momentum—ask one thoughtful question rather than sending long monologues.
  • Set simple boundaries about how often you reply and when you’ll move the conversation off the app.

Choose Matches Thoughtfully

Scan profiles for a few clear signals that matter to you (values, interests, availability). Prioritize people who align with those signals rather than responding to every match. Fewer intentional conversations are usually more satisfying than many aimless ones.

Notice Small Wins

Track progress beyond “did we meet?” Celebrate clearer conversations, fewer ghosting episodes, or improved profile photos—small signs of growth keep confidence steady. If something felt off, note it as a learning point for your next message.

Protect Your Emotional Energy

Limit how many new conversations you start at once. If you feel drained, take a break from swiping and focus on hobbies, friends, or self-care. Returning refreshed makes you more selective and more attractive.

Keep It Respectful And Direct

When unsure, use short, honest messages: express interest, ask a straightforward question, or say you don’t feel a match. Clear communication saves time and preserves dignity for both people.

Use these steps as a simple reset whenever dating on Mingle2 starts to feel heavy. Grounding your intent, pacing interactions, and noticing progress will rebuild confidence and help you date with patience and self-respect.
